ARM Development Tools
ARM Tools Overview
The Keil range of products are optimized to meet the requirements of developers working with MCU devices and embedded ARM processors such as Cortex-M.
ARM also offer a comprehensive range of tools to meet the needs of developers using ARM application processors or platform
operating systems such as Linux and Google Android.
The following is a short list of the full ARM portfolio, full information is available at
www.arm.com/tools.
Software Development Tools
ARM DS-5
The Development Studio 5 (DS-5™) is an easy to use development environment for creating, debugging, and optimizing Linux and Android systems running on ARM processor-based platforms. It reduces your learning curve, shortens the development and testing cycle, and helps you build reliable applications and systems quickly.
Full information is available at www.arm.com/ds5.
ARM RVDS
The RVDS™ is designed for SoC, FPGA, and ASIC users that create complex embedded applications or interface to platform OS components. RVDS supports device designers, includes multi-core debugging support, and generates application code for all ARM and Cortex™ processor configurations.
Full information is available at www.arm.com/rvds.
DS-5 development environment for building Linux and Android applications.
Target Connection Units
ARM DSTREAM
The DSTREAM™ high-performance debug and trace unit enables powerful software debug and optimization on any ARM processor-based hardware target.
Full information is available at www.arm.com/dstream.
ARM RVI & RVT2
The RVI™ debug unit and the RVT2™ trace capture unit are ARM's legacy target connection units enabling target debug and trace for RVDS users.
Full information is available at www.arm.com/rvi.
DSTREAM extends the functionality of RVI and RVT2 with faster memory download and trace capture.